Hi, I'm Kelsey. I'm a Licensed Alcohol and Drug Counselor (LADC) with over eight years of experience supporting individuals and families through addiction, mental health challenges, and major life transitions. I earned my master's degree from the University of Minnesota-Twin Cities.

My professional background includes work in schools, outpatient and residential treatment settings, as well as supporting individuals involved in civil, criminal, and family court systems. These experiences have provided me with a broad perspective and a deep understanding of the complex factors that influence mental health, substance use, and recovery.

I specialize in supporting individuals who are navigating mental health concerns and addiction while exploring their sense of identity and personal growth. My goal is to create a supportive, respectful, and nonjudgmental environment where clients feel safe expressing themselves and working toward meaningful change.
